SUMMARYThe VMI Technician is responsible for replenishing inventory at customer locations while ensuring compliance with company safety standards and operational procedures. This role serves as a key point of contact between the company and the customer, maintaining strong relationships and delivering high service levels. The VMI Technician is accountable for accurate inventory management, equipment upkeep, and enforcing safety protocols, including restricting unauthorized access to warehouse and operational areas.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ES- Personally exhibits, recruits and coach associates consistent with core behaviors
- Responsible for promoting a culture of safety
- Travels to customer locations to replenish, organize, and maintain inventory within vending machines, crib systems, or designated storage areas.
- Ensures accurate stocking levels by monitoring usage trends and adjusting inventory as needed to meet customer demand.
- Performs cycle counts and reconciles inventory discrepancies, coordinating with internal teams to resolve issues.
- Maintains vending, crib, or inventory equipment in clean and working condition; performs basic troubleshooting and coordinates repairs as needed.
- Accurately records transactions, inventory movements, and service activities within VMI systems and company platforms.
- Loads and unloads products safely, ensuring proper handling and transportation of materials.
- Enforces company safety and security protocols by ensuring carrier drivers and unauthorized personnel are not permitted inside warehouse or controlled operational areas; directs all external personnel to designated areas and escalates non-compliance as needed.
- Maintains company vehicles, tools, and equipment in a clean, organized, and safe condition.
- Collaborates with internal teams including Sales, Operations, and Supply Chain to support customer satisfaction and continuous improvement.
- Identifies opportunities to improve service levels, inventory efficiency, and equipment utilization.
- Adheres to all OSHA, DOT, and company safety policies, including PPE requirements.
- Performs additional duties and special projects as assigned.
